Miami Transplant Institute/ University of Miami Division of Transplant Critical Care has an exciting opportunity for an Assistant/Associate Professor. The incumbent will work with the Cardiothoracic / MCS transplant teams with responsibilities including providing direct patient care to adult inpatients at Jackson Memorial Hospital and academic activities with house staff from multiple disciplines.
Job Functions
Primarily nocturnal shifts with opportunities for 25% daytime coverage.
Direct inpatient care for adult pre- and post-cardiothoracic transplants Cardiac and Thoracic Surgery and ECMO/ MCS and Transplant / Surgical IMCU.
12.5 twelve-hour shifts per month (day and/or night) average.
Attendance at multidisciplinary transplant and divisional conferences and rounds.
Clinically collaborate with transplant team Cardiology Pulmonology Surgeons and any other patient consultants.
Precepting trainees in inpatient settings.
Participate in APP resident and fellow education.
Qualifications
Awarded degree of M.D. or D.O. from an ABIM ABA AOA or ABS recognized training program.
Valid ABIM Certification in Pulmonology and Critical Care Medicine ABA Certification in Critical Care Medicine or ABS / AOBS Certification in Surgical Critical Care.
Valid and unrestricted Florida Medical License or eligible to apply.
Knowledge Skills and Attitudes
Must maintain CME to meet institutional and state licensing requirements.
Must have excellent clinical knowledge and experience especially in ECMO/MCS Cardiothoracic Transplant Surgery and Critical Care Echocardiography to provide safe and quality care to patients and meet institutional standards of care.
Must have excellent interpersonal skills to communicate with staff patients and family members.
Must demonstrate the ability to meet responsibilities of the position.
Specialized training and certification (E-AEC) in MCS / Ecmo / Transplant highly desired.
Experience working and teaching in academic setting is highly desired.
